Post by OscarWildeCat, Admin on May 18, 2022 14:26:22 GMT -6
It’s also concerning that UIW was not on the list. Are they leaning towards returning to the SLC? From the WAC announcement Sam Houston won the inaugural WAC/ASUN Challenge to earn the group's AQ with a 6-0 record and advanced to the quarterfinal round of the FCS playoffs. In addition, WAC member Stephen F. Austin earned an at-large selection. The WAC also adds University of the Incarnate Word in 2022, who won the Southland Conference last season and earned an automatic selection to the playoffs. New ASUN member, Kennesaw State, earned an automatic selection as champions of the Big South Conference. Having four institutions that played in the postseason ranks the partnership among the elite FCS conferences nationwide.

Post by Howdy Oscar P on Jun 9, 2022 23:05:20 GMT -6
I do not think it will be a scheduling alliance like last year. They are kinda making it up as they go along because JSU and SHSU do not count for the minimum required 6 because they are going FBS and Tarleton and Dixie do not count because they are in the 3rd year of transition. So neither has the minimum 6 for autobid and their was no other solution for either. SHSU and JSU threw a wrench into the works for both leagues football wise and it was too late to amend schedules. I think both leagues are doing the best they can given the circumstances. IF UIW changes their minds and stays in the SLC, then the WAC is in real trouble football wise. I do not foresee any BSC or SLC or anyone else in an FCS league joining. Tarleton and Dixie still have 2 more seasons to play in transition and UTRGV will not have a football team until at least 2025. That leaves SUU, ACU, SFA, (UIW?) as the only WAC teams that are eligible for playoffs until the 24-25 school year and UTRGV will not have a football team until at least a year after that. Who knows what will happen in the coming years, but WAC football is in big trouble.
